Madison County Spelling Bee

Hale pulls off a threepeat with “acoustic”

The Madison County Spelling Bee was held in the afternoon on Monday, February 23, at the County Administration Building Community Room in Virginia City. The Bee brought together 20 spellers from Ennis, Sheridan and Twin Bridges ranging from fourth grade to eighth grade. After four rounds, Max Hale, eighth grader from Ennis won the county bee for the third time in a row. Max’s championship winning word was “acoustic”. By winning the County Bee, Max earned the privilege of representing Madison County in the Treasure State Spelling Bee sponsored by Scripps News on March 21 at the Strand Union Building on the Montana State University Campus. Morgan Haas, Ennis fourth grader, was crowned Runner-Up after he correctly spelled his last word in a spell-off against Sheridan fifth grader, Grant Shigaki. Twin Bridges fifth grader, Klayton Osentowski, won the drawing for any participant who did not win first or second in the Bee. The prize was $25.00 cash donated by Pam Birkeland.
